// FIRMWARE_CHANNEL controls which update stream Lanternbox devices
// subscribe to. Production units must stay on "stable"; switching to
// "canary" pushes unsigned nightly images from the Veylight build farm
// and cannot be reverted remotely once a device flashes. If you change
// this during an incident, confirm with the firmware rotation lead and
// verify the rollout dashboard shows under 1% of fleet on canary.
// For audit purposes, every channel change must reference the build
// token recorded directly below this comment.

trace token, yajef-bajeg: htk3_b5d

// CONFLICT_RETRY_WINDOW_MS
// Governs how long Meridely waits before re-attempting a calendar
// sync after a conflict with the upstream Tidegate feed. Conflicts
// happen when both sides edit the same event inside one poll cycle;
// we take upstream as source of truth and replay local edits after
// this window. Do not lower below 5000 — shorter windows caused the
// duplicate-invite storm last spring. If you change this, run the
// conflict suite and note the build token below.

pipeline stamp: htk4_66df

## Break-Glass Access: Pooldock DB

Contractors: normal Pooldock connection-pool configs live in the Harbormist repo. Don't touch pool sizing without a ticket. If the pooler wedges and all connections saturate, break-glass applies. Page the on-call first. If they're unreachable after 15 minutes, use the emergency admin path on the Pooldock console. It bypasses the pooler entirely, so keep sessions short. The emergency path unlocks with the recovery passphrase below.

strongbox words: framir-keliel-drueth-briir-zorwyn-norius